Handover Note — Hiring Freeze, Logistics Division

From: Director Malbray
To: Director Tessing

Freeze on all Logistics roles at Cobbenhall effective now. Exceptions: safety-critical posts only, my sign-off required until Tessing takes over. Open requisitions are cancelled; candidates in process get holds, not rejections. Branch managers to reroute workload via the Pellforth depot. Review in eight weeks. The confidential planning note is appended below.

management briefing: The finance team signed off on a budget of $279.9 million for Project Oliiel.

Note for whoever inherits this: the flaky DNS thing on the Pinewharf cluster isn't the resolver itself. It's the sidecar cache on nodes 3 and 7 returning stale NXDOMAIN after the Bramblehost zone rotates. Workaround: flush the sidecar, not systemd-resolved. Long-term fix is pinning the cache TTL; half-done branch is in my fork. Capture logs before flushing or you lose the evidence. The debug credentials vault reopens with the phrase that follows.

vault phrase of bafop-tagep = briix-wenix

Ticket #—Missed Pick-up: Raffle Drums

Two brass raffle drums for the Copperfield staff party were not collected from the Dunmow Lane storeroom yesterday. Pick-up rebooked with Swiftwren Couriers for tomorrow, 09:00–10:00 window. Receiving site: Halloway Hall, rear entrance, ask for the events steward. Drums are pre-loaded with stubs and sealed; do not open. Sign the chain-of-custody slip on arrival. When the courier arrives, apply the hand-over instruction noted below.

handover note for kawif-kagep: the ulaius norwyn courier leaves the norok aldok wenix oliael ulays kelox fraeth kelix ledger at gate 6848 under passcode 516531

**Ticket CRN-907: Cron drift investigation — digest job firing late**

Digest job drifts ~40s/day on the Harfold cluster. Suspect clock sync on node pool B; chrony logs show repeated step corrections. Changes in this PR: pin scheduler to pool A, add drift metric to the Pellwick dashboard, alert at 15s. Reviewer: confirm the metric name matches the dashboard query and the alert threshold isn't per-node. Verification build emitted the token shown directly below.

build token for tawif-bahip: htk31_68bba16e1afabfef4ecc69408c06f16